In the sprawling landscape of the internet, few communities have maintained as much longevity and specialized influence as CS.RIN.RU. Often referred to as the "Steam Underground Community," this forum has evolved from a niche Russian hub for Counter-Strike enthusiasts into a premier global destination for PC gaming enthusiasts, software archivists, and digital rights researchers.
The core identity of CS.RIN.RU is built on the democratization of digital content. Unlike mainstream gaming forums that focus primarily on gameplay tips or industry news, CS.RIN.RU operates as a technical repository. It is a space where users dissect game files, share tools for bypassing digital rights management (DRM), and archive Steam-related metadata. This technical focus has made it an indispensable resource for "abandonware" preservation, ensuring that games no longer supported by their original developers remain playable on modern hardware.
What distinguishes the forum from other corners of the internet is its strict adherence to a specific etiquette and structure. Despite its reputation in the "underground," the community is governed by a rigorous set of rules designed to maintain order and security. High-quality contributions—such as custom-built emulators or detailed technical tutorials—are the currency of the site. This meritocratic approach has fostered a culture of expertise, where veteran members provide deep-level support for complex software issues that go ignored on official corporate forums.

The forum's built-in search can be finicky. The community often recommends a specific "foolproof" method for finding games:
Get the AppID: Go to the game's official Steam store page and look at the URL. The number after /app/ is the AppID (e.g., 123456).
Use the Forum Search: Click the Search link next to your username.
Search by ID: Paste the AppID into the search box and select "Search the first post only". This usually takes you directly to the main thread for that game. 3. Essential Tools: CS.RIN.RU Enhanced

The CS.RIN.RU community is helpful but has low tolerance for "noob" mistakes. To avoid a ban:
Read the FAQ: Every section has a stickied "Rules" or "FAQ" thread. Read them before posting.
Don't Ask for ETA: Never ask when a game will be cracked or updated. It’s considered disrespectful and spammy.
Check the First Post: 99% of the information you need is in the very first post of a game's thread. If a link is dead, check the last few pages of the thread to see if a user has posted a mirror. 5. Why Use CS.RIN.RU?
Unlike many public torrent sites, CS.RIN.RU focuses on Clean Files. This means you are often getting the original, untouched files directly from Steam, allowing you to apply your own emulators (like Goldberg's) or use them for mods. It is widely considered one of the safest hubs in the scene because of its transparent, community-vetted nature.
